✦ Synopsis
It is shown that all strongly symmetric elements are solutions of the constant classical Yang-Baxter equation in Lie algebra, or of the quantum Yang-Baxter equation in algebra. Otherwise, all solutions of the constant classical Yang-Baxter Ž . equation CYBE in Lie algebra L with dim L F 3 over field k of characteristic 2 are obtained q 1999 Elsevier Science B.V.
